Sobre este libro
In "The Shadow on the Dial," Augusta Huiell Seaman delivers a masterful blend of mystery and moral inquiry, set against the backdrop of early 20th-century America. Seaman employs a captivating narrative style, rich in vivid descriptions and psychological depth, allowing readers to delve into the psychological and emotional intricacies of her characters. The plot centers around a haunting enigma tied to a mysterious dial, exploring themes of fate, choice, and the moral implications of one'Äôs decisions, while situating itself within the tradition of American Gothic literature. Augusta Huiell Seaman, a significant yet often underappreciated figure in children'Äôs literature, wrote this novel against the backdrop of her own experiences and keen observations of societal norms. Influenced by her surroundings in New York and the complex emotional landscapes of her time, Seaman sought to craft stories that grappled with youthful dilemmas and moral choices, providing readers with not only entertainment but also profound lessons on ethics and human nature. I highly recommend "The Shadow on the Dial" to readers interested in not just a detective story, but an exploration of personal responsibility and the shadows that the past casts on present lives. This book is a remarkable fusion of suspense and thought-provoking inquiry, appealing to both young adults and seasoned readers seeking depth in their literary choices.
